Cancun Packing Fails: Items to Leave at Home

Wiki Article

Packing for Cancun is a breeze, but there are some things you should definitely avoid bringing along. Don't stuff your bulky winter coat; the weather is typically hot and sunny year-round. A light jacket or vest will be sufficient for cooler evenings. Avoid packing heavy, formal outfits, as Cancun is all about casual attire. Stick to swimwear, shorts, and tops.

Items to Leave Behind for a Flawless Cancun Trip

Planning a amazing getaway to Cancun? While you'll want to pack your swimsuit and sunglasses, there are certain items that are best left at home. Packing light and strategically can make your vacation smoother. Avoid bringing bulky devices, as they can be cumbersome and potentially susceptible to theft. Similarly, leave unnecessary jewelry at home to minimize the chances of loss or incident. Don't forget, Cancun is a sunny paradise, so you won't need your heavy winter gear. Pack light clothing that is both trendy, and comfortable for the warm climate. Remember, a lighter suitcase means more room for souvenirs!

What Not to Pack for Cancun: A Traveler's Guide Be Aware Of

Heading to Cancun? It's the ideal place to relax and soak up some sun! But before you start packing your bags, here are a few things you might want to leave behind. First, ditch the heavy coats and jackets—Cancun is known for its warm weather year-round. You'll also want to refrain from packing bulky winter shoes; sandals or flip-flops are all you'll need to navigate the sandy beaches and cobblestone streets. And lastly, unless you plan on exploring deep into the jungle, leave your rain jackets at home.
